Obverse description | Full armored and mantled standing figure of King Johann III divides last digits of date at both sides. King is holding a sword in right hand and globus cruciger in left; his figure is partially inside a circle, with legend outside. |
Obverse script | |
Obverse lettering | IOHANNES. 3. D: | G. SVECIE. RE |
X.
7 7 (Translation: Johann III Dei Gratia King of Sweden) |
Reverse description | Crowned shield with the Three Crowns of Sweden and Vasa Arms above a cross with long arms. Value is at both sides of shield, right below horizontal arm of cross. The shield is inside a circle with legend outside, cut in four parts by cross arms. |
Reverse script | |
Reverse lettering | MON | NOVA | REG.S | VEC.
1 ÖR (Translation: New coin of the Kingdom of Sweden) |
